The Edge Supply White Oak Edgebanding is a 3/4 inch x 50 ft roll of pre-glued wood veneer, designed for easy application with a household iron. Made from the highest grade of white oak, this flexible tape is perfect for enhancing cabinetry, furniture, and crafts. It features a smooth sanded finish, is customizable with stains or lacquers, and adheres to various surfaces including wood and metal.

Press down HARD
If you apply this with a hot iron and a LOT of pressure, just for 10 seconds in any area you are working, it seems to go on very well. Took a few tries to discover a lot of pressure is needed. Happy with this stuff.

Good product, but inconsistent description
I was hoping to get edge banding that was just peel and adhere, because I had never used edge banding and wanted to avoid the ironing part. The description of this product seemed to suggest it was "peel and stick", but it was not a sure thing, because other places in the product description included reference to ironing it on. I took a chance. It is indeed an iron-on product, and the ironing worked fine once I realized it was not a product I could peel the back off. One review mentioned the importance of putting a lot of pressure on as you iron-- that is true.

Very tight tolerance
Quality of the Edgebanding is good. But the issue is that the strip is just barely wider than 3/4, which means you have very little room to play with when applying to plywood. If you’re careful, then it’s fine. But any little shift, you may find the edgebanding not covering the plywood. It’s not hard to fix (just heat it and shift it) but wish the edgebanding is just slightly wider.
